Bordeaux elderly care FAQs

Difference vs aide-soignant?
Auxiliaires de vie handle daily living; medical acts (injections, sterile care) require a licensed aide-soignant or infirmier.
SAP and CESU for elderly care?
Yes — maintien à domicile hours declared via URSSAF qualify for 50% crédit d'impôt when performed by SAP providers.
